Los Champiñones
About Los Champiñones
Los Champiñones is a boat-access dive site featuring volcanic rock formations and marine life typical of the region. The dive is commonly done as a drift along a mild current. Depth ranges from 13 to 35 meters, offering options suitable for both newer and more experienced divers. Average water temperature is around 20°C.
